Default MSD COILS on, now it sputters 98 gt

just recently added a new set of msd coils to my car, i have pi swapped, h-pipe, kn drop in, sniper tune, well i just got on it for the first time since i installed the coils, and as soon as it hits about 5,000 rpm it starts to sputter like its losing spark or fuel, i was wondering if the stock plug wires combined with the high output coils couuld be causing this, any help would be great.

Well one possible cause could be plug wires, but there's a bunch of things that could cause this. Another could be lack of fuel...maybe the pump is going? Partially clogged fuel filter? You could also try poppin the hood at night and have someone check for spark leak while you rev it up.

put the old coils back on, the problem went away sort of, now at that same rpm the problem occurred but not as bad, just had one little miss like a plug missed one fire and the old coils were fine when i took them off a couple days ago, i am thinking maybe the wires are breaking down and the voltage from the msd coil was making it worse, i know its not the fuel pump cause when it happened with the msd coils the a/f went really rich,

i seriously doubt that yur new MSD coil packs are causing yur problem. it sounds to me like bad wires or bad plug. id get some new wires and when is the last time u checked yur spark plugs? how old are they? My msd wires and coil packs work great. my car runs smoother at higher rpms with the msd setup.
